Summary:<p>The purpose of the present study was to examine the profile of selected proinflammatory cytokines in maternal serum of first-trimester pregnancies complicated by threatened abortion (TACP) and its relevance to obstetric outcome. Serum levels of Th1-type cytokines interleukin-1<mml:math> <mml:mi>&#x03B2;</mml:mi> </mml:math> (IL-1<mml:math> <mml:mi>&#x03B2;</mml:mi> </mml:math>), tumor necrosis factor alpha (TNF-alpha), and Th2-type cytokine interleukin 6 (IL-6) were measured, by ELISA, in 22 women with TACP and adverse outcome at admission (group A) and compared with the corresponding levels of 31 gestational age-matched women with TACP and successful outcome at admission (group B1) and discharge (group B2) and 22 gestational age-matched women with first-trimester uncomplicated pregnancy (group C) who served as controls. Mann-Whitney U or Wilcoxon test was applied as appropriate to compare differences between groups. IL-1<mml:math> <mml:mi>&#x03B2;</mml:mi> </mml:math> and TNF-alpha were detected with significantly higher levels in group A, compared to all other groups. On the contrary, IL-6 levels were detected with no significant difference among all the other groups studied. It is concluded that in first-trimester TACP with adverse outcome, a distinct immune response, as reflected by elevated maternal IL-1<mml:math> <mml:mi>&#x03B2;</mml:mi> </mml:math>, TNF-alpha, and unaltered IL-6 levels, is relevant to a negative obstetric outcome.</p>
